Welcome to The Climbing Place

Since January 1, 1995, when we first opened our doors to the public, our 18,000 square foot climbing surface facility is the largest indoor rock climbing center in North Carolina. It offers over 40,000 climbing holds, 60 top ropes, a massive overhang area, a 300 foot gym traverse and thousands of square feet of bouldering surface as well as a top-out boulder. And, it even has a retail store to meet all your climbing and backpacking needs.
